ComeçarComece de graça

Adicionar marcadores verticais e horizontais

Anotações adicionais podem ajudar a enfatizar observações ou eventos específicos. Aqui, você vai aprender a destacar eventos importantes adicionando marcadores em instantes específicos no seu gráfico de série temporal. A biblioteca matplotlib permite desenhar linhas verticais e horizontais para identificar datas específicas.

Lembre-se de que o índice do DataFrame discoveries é do tipo datetime, então os valores do eixo x de um gráfico também conterão datas, e é possível inserir diretamente uma data ao anotar seus gráficos com linhas verticais. Por exemplo, uma linha vertical em 1º de janeiro de 1945 pode ser adicionada ao seu gráfico usando o comando:

ax.axvline('1945-01-01', linestyle='--')

Este exercício faz parte do curso

Visualizing Time Series Data in Python

Ver curso

Instruções do exercício

  • Adicione uma linha vertical vermelha na data 1º de janeiro de 1939 usando o método .axvline().
  • Adicione uma linha horizontal verde no valor 4 do eixo y usando o método .axhline().

Exercício interativo prático

Experimente este exercício completando este código de exemplo.

# Plot your the discoveries time series
ax = discoveries.plot(color='blue', fontsize=6)

# Add a red vertical line
ax.____(____, color=____, linestyle='--')

# Add a green horizontal line
ax.____(____, color=____, linestyle='--')

plt.show()
Editar e executar o código